Analysis of New Discrete-Rotary Crosstalk Model Based on FDTD

摘要

In this paper, a new model for calculating the crosstalk of wiring harness is established and this model is named discrete-rotary model. The results of the proposed model are confirmed by Finite-Difference Time-Domain (FDTD). The traditional model is imprecise and limitations because of the little sampling when to calculate the twisted-pair cable crosstalk. So the final update equations are build using more sampling, then according to simulation and verification, the results show that the more accurate can be obtained by the new model.
